Part of our aim as ‘Friends of Gillingham FC’ is to take football to the wider Kent Community and we are delighted to announce that we are now working alongside the Gillingham FC ‘Football in the Community’ team and ex Gills legend – Steve Lovell.


Steve and his team work with close to 70 local schools on a number of projects working on both the football and education sides.
The ‘Football in the Community’ scheme entails going into schools and working in classrooms as well as offering coaching advice after school hours.


The FITC team is keen to help as many schools and school children as possible and to achieve their goal they need additional funding.


We are therefore asking individual members and local businesses to help us support this initiative via donations. All donations will be eligible for Gift Aid and another added benefit is that any money we raise may additionally be eligible for Sportsmatch aid (http://www.sportsmatch.co.uk/about/index.html), a government based group that will match any donation provided for the purpose of the
development of grass roots sport in England.


Corporate sponsors can benefit from signage at the events as well as logos on promotional literature and websites, ensuring that as a business you receive maximum marketing benefit on your investment.


What we ask from any corporate sponsor, is that you commit to supporting this venture for a minimum period of one year. This allows the Community Team to plan and budget for the entire year, enabling them to make the most from any donation.
